Lots of economic data and events scheduled for today and some with high volatility risks associated.
Upcoming:
- Germany: Consumer prices for December will be released at 7:00 GMT.
- United Kingdom: Unemployment report will be released at 9:30 GMT.
- Eurozone: Consumer price inflation number for December will be released at 10:00 GMT, along with construction output for November.
- United States: MBA mortgage application details will be published at 12:00 GMT, along with consumer price inflation for December. Redbook index details will be published at 13:55 GMT, followed by industrial production at 14:15 GMT, and NAHB house price index at 15:00 GMT. Fed will release Beige book at 19:00 GMT. Chair Yellen is scheduled to speak at 20:00 GMT.
- Canada: BoC will release monetary policy report at 15:00 GMT, followed by press conference at 16:15 GMT.
- New Zealand: Business PMI number will be published at 21:45, along with building permits data for November.
